What Are Interior Shutters?
A classic window treatment, interior shutters are known for durability and aesthetic appeal. With the variety of shutter styles available, they fit seamlessly in nearly any home’s interior design. Interior shutters are permanent window coverings fitted directly into window frames, typically made from wood, composite, or vinyl, with adjustable louvers that allow precise light control and privacy.
- Plantation Shutters: Wide louvers with a clean, modern look—great for larger windows.
- Café Style Shutters: Cover the lower half of the window for privacy while letting in natural light.
- Solid Panel Shutters: A traditional option that blocks light completely and provides full privacy.
- Tier-on-Tier Shutters: Two separate panels that open independently for flexible light control.
What Are Blinds?
Blinds are window coverings made with horizontal or vertical slats you can tilt to control light and privacy. They help provide shade from direct sunlight during the hottest parts of the day. You may be familiar with standard white plastic blinds, but they’re also available in wood and metal. They tend to be less expensive than shutters and can be easily changed or upgraded.
- Vertical Blinds: Vertical slats that are ideal for large windows and sliding doors.
- Venetian Blinds: Horizontal slats, typically made from aluminum or wood, offering elegant control over privacy and light.
- Mini Blinds: Slim aluminum slats, perfect for shallow windows or modern aesthetics.
- Wooden Blinds: Provide warmth and sophistication, available in various stains and finishes.
Choosing Blinds Vs. Shutters
Your choice of shutters or blinds should align with your home’s overall decor, functional needs, and budgetary constraints. To help narrow down your options, consider the following:
- Style Preferences: Determine whether your aesthetic leans toward traditional elegance (shutters) or modern minimalism (blinds).
- Budget Constraints: Shutters typically require a larger initial investment, whereas blinds offer more budget-friendly options.
- Maintenance and Durability: Shutters require less frequent replacement, while blinds can be less durable but easier to replace and clean.
- Light, Privacy, & Insulation: Shutters provide stronger insulation and privacy, while blinds offer flexible light filtration and easy adjustments.
Why Choose Interior Shutters?
Interior shutters are highly durable. They also offer excellent light control and help reduce heat. This makes them a long-lasting window treatment option that can also add value to your home. While they provide clear benefits in comfort and appearance, they can come with a higher upfront cost and require professional installation.
Why Select Blinds?
Adding blinds to your home involves affordability, versatility in style, and ease of replacement. They’re a popular choice for homeowners looking for a flexible or budget-friendly window treatment. While blinds can help manage sunlight and contribute to basic temperature control, they don’t have the durability of shutters. They also don’t provide the same level of insulation.

FAQs
Can I Install Shutters Or Blinds Myself?
Blinds can often be installed as a DIY project, while shutters typically require professional installation due to their complexity.
How Do I Clean Shutters & Blinds?
Shutters can be wiped with a damp cloth or duster, while blinds usually require more intricate cleaning of each slat.
Are There Customization Options?
Both shutters and blinds offer various colors and materials, though shutters often have fewer options due to their structural nature.
